What Makes a Great Pet Sitter or Dog Walker?

A reliable pet sitter or dog walker is more than just someone who takes your furry friend for a stroll; they are a trusted caregiver who understands your pet’s unique needs and temperament. Great pet sitting and dog walking services go beyond basic duties, incorporating empathy, expertise, and a genuine love for animals. An exceptional care provider fosters a sense of security and comfort in pet owners, knowing their beloved companions are in capable hands.
Key attributes distinguish a truly great pet sitter or dog walker. Firstly, extensive experience and a deep knowledge of canine behavior and welfare are indispensable. Professional caregivers stay updated on the latest training methods, nutrition trends, and common health issues, ensuring they provide comprehensive care. For instance, understanding that different breeds have specific exercise requirements allows for tailored walks that enhance physical and mental well-being. Moreover, experienced walkers can recognize subtle signs of distress or illness, taking prompt action to ensure pet safety.
Customer reviews and references are powerful tools in identifying reliable professionals. Positive feedback from satisfied clients speaks volumes about a sitter’s or walker’s dependability, responsibility, and caring nature. One client might praise consistent routines established by a pet sitter, leading to calmer and happier pets upon their return. Another may highlight the walker’s ability to adapt to unexpected changes, ensuring their dog receives the care they need even on short notice. These insights provide valuable context, allowing owners to make informed decisions about the best fit for their furry family members.
Finding, Screening, and Hiring Top Dog Walking Professionals

Finding, screening, and hiring top dog walking professionals is a crucial step in ensuring your pet receives the best possible care. According to a recent survey by the American Pet Products Association (APPA), over 65% of pet owners rely on professional pet sitting and dog walking services at some point. This growing trend underscores the importance of selecting reliable, competent caregivers. Start by verifying certifications from reputable organizations like the National Association of Professional Pet Sitters (NAPPS) or the Pet Care Certification Council (PCCC). These certifications ensure that candidates have undergone rigorous training in first aid, animal behavior, and pet care.
Next, conduct thorough background checks using online platforms or local databases to verify identities and check for any criminal history. Referrals from friends, neighbors, or veterinary clinics can also provide valuable insights into a candidate’s reliability and professionalism. Many dog walking professionals now offer digital portfolios showcasing their experiences and client testimonials, which can be highly informative. For instance, a prospective pet sitter sharing photos of well-exercised dogs and happy clients can give you confidence in their abilities.
Interviews are essential for understanding each professional’s approach to pet care. Ask about their typical day, methods for handling emergency situations, and policies regarding medication administration or special dietary needs. A good candidate will demonstrate a genuine love for animals, flexibility, and the ability to adapt to your pet’s unique personality. For instance, some dog walkers might specialize in training techniques or offer services tailored to specific breeds, ensuring your pet receives specialized care aligned with their individual requirements.
